Why 2026 Is the Definitive Tipping Point

The shipping field meets a mix of three big pushes: rules, money matters, and company duty to the earth. By 2026, lots of large city spots will add “Green Zones” where only no-smoke rides can go in without big daily fees. If your vehicles stick to diesel, you lose entry to top city jobs.

On top of that, the money side has turned around. The starting buy cost of an electric truck used to block many, but the full cost to own (TCO) has dropped a lot. When you add in climbing prices for old fuels, less fix work for electric motors, and help from government in taxes, an eLCV pays back in the first three years of use. Starting soon lets you grab these gains and get power spots first before others rush in late.

FAQ

Q: How does the total cost of an electric truck compare to a diesel truck over five years?

A: While the initial purchase price of an eLCV may be higher, the operational savings are dramatic. Electric vehicles have roughly 60% lower maintenance costs and 70-80% lower “fuel” costs. Most fleets see a total return on investment (ROI) within 24 to 36 months, depending on local electricity rates and mileage. These numbers come from real runs, showing how electric picks cut long-term spends, especially in high-mile spots where fuel and fix bills add up fast for gas trucks.

Q: Can these electric vehicles handle extreme weather conditions, such as high heat or freezing cold?

A: Yes. Modern eLCVs are equipped with advanced Thermal Management Systems (TMS). These systems keep the battery at an optimal temperature, ensuring consistent performance and range whether you are operating in a tropical climate or a cold northern winter. Built-in checks adjust for heat or chill, so your rides stay strong through seasons, avoiding the power drops that hit old engines in bad weather and keeping schedules on track year-round.

Q: What kind of charging infrastructure do I need to start a small electric fleet?

A: Most fleets begin with Level 2 AC “overnight” chargers at their main depot, which can fully charge a truck in 6-8 hours.
